Joe D’Angelo of MTV News reviewed Kelly Osbourne’s show at Irving Plaza on Tuesday (November 26) and not surprisingly, he gave a warm review of MTV’s meal ticket. D’Angelo writes, “Any questions about her authenticity – that recording her album, ‘Shut Up’, was simply the easiest way to boost her celebrity – were wiped away soon after she emerged beneath a giant pink neon sign that read ‘Kelly Osbourne,’ visibly moved at the enthusiastic applause. Unlike her previous live performances – at a radio-sponsored festival and a ‘Tonight Show’ gig – on Tuesday the crowd was all hers, and she grabbed the reins with a veteran’s confidence.” Read more.
